The biopsychosocial model of health The biopsychosocial model of health provides a comprehensive model that acknowledges the important role of psychological, social and biological elements in the progression and development of illness and disease. The genetic predisposition to depression could be triggered by social and psychological factors. Likewise, coping behaviors may be a contributing element to the health condition. The biopsychosocial theory recognizes that many health issues are preventable or treatable by addressing the social, psychological, and biological factors that contribute to health. It allows for better care and treatment for health problems. However, it is not without its drawbacks. Many argue that it's impossible to treat some health conditions just based on their physiologic levels. The biopsychosocial technique has become popular in health research. Although it has its flaws it has the potential for cross-disciplinary analysis. Additionally, it can be especially applicable to the complicated interplay of social, psychological and biological aspects. A scoping review of research on physical activity and its effects employed biopsychosocial concepts to define the complex interactions between the diverse elements. The biopsychosocial model is very similar to the socioecological model. The primary difference is the fact that the biopsychosocial model is based on multidisciplinary thinking and the ability to simultaneously analyze different factors. Social determinants in health Numerous factors affect health, including the socioeconomic status of people and the environmental. These factors can influence health outcomes and may even contribute to health disparities. The best way to improve the health of people is by addressing these causes. There are numerous ways to improve the environment. This includes reducing exposure to harmful substances as well as making safe spaces to exercise and play. One method to improve health in low-income communities is to ensure that children receive the education they need. Children who do not have the opportunity to access a quality education or good childcare facilities might be experiencing developmental or behavioral issues. These issues can eventually cause chronic illnesses later in the course of. There are, however, various evidence-based solutions to lessen the negative impact of poverty. In recent years, health care delivery systems are taking on non-medical social determinants of health. Social determinants are being addressed by state and federal health plans. These activities are also addressing non-medical social requirements of patients. Income is a key social element that influences the health. Studies show that higher incomes contribute to better health. The average life expectancy of countries with high income is higher than low-income ones. The quality of education and the income they earn are associated with the health of people. A quality early childhood education is essential for social development and a excellent high school education is essential for employment and further education. Cultural influences on health Cultural differences can have a major impact on how your health is affected. For instance, the beliefs of a culture about exercise, diet and social structures may differ from those of other cultures. A sensitive approach to treatment for patients can help a physician tailor their care to meet the needs of these different cultures. This could improve patient satisfaction as well as accuracy in diagnosis, as well as patient adhering. In today's diverse society cultural differences can impact the health system. Those who study multiculturalism must consider these factors when delivering health care. Multicultural communication is vital in order to navigate the complexities of health care delivery. Patients and providers are also affected by cultural influences. People's health-related beliefs, gender roles, religious and spiritual beliefs, and other cultural factors can influence their choice to seek medical attention. These cultural differences can influence the outcomes of treatment as well as patient education regardless of whether patients need treatment. It is important to understand the differences between cultures so that both the patient as well as the health care provider can have the best experience. Other than cultural factors the socioeconomic status of a person's language can influence health-related choices as well. Numerous studies have revealed the effects of cultural diversity on our health. In addition, cultural factors impact the health literacy levels of people in all educational levels as well as access to health medical care. Workplace wellness programs Employees and employers face rising health-related expenses. Fortunately, workplace wellness programs are able to help address this issue. Through various media, these programs provide information to employees about healthy lifestyle choices. They can include video and print materials, health-related quizzes and bulletin boards. Participants may also receive incentives by their employers. Employees with disabilities must be able to participate in health and wellness programs at work that can be adapted to accommodate their needs. Some programs provide transportation and childcare for children. Some also provide nutrition classes and assist in the search for healthy foods. However, employees should not be penalized for not meeting the goals set, and programs should be designed to promote the health of the employees overall and wellbeing. The studies of workplace health programs have shown positive returns on investments. This was measured as a decrease in absenteeism and health care spending. But, these results are susceptible to biases in selection and methodological flaws. Studies based on randomised controlled trials are more likely to yield reliable results. The EEOC is the government agency that is responsible for enforcing the ADA/GINA. The agency recently released guidelines on workplace wellness programs for employees. These regulations are intended protect employees from discrimination and encourage employers to provide healthy alternatives.
